Rollup of 7 pull requests

Successful merges:

 - rust-lang#136466 (Start removing `rustc_middle::hir::map::Map`)
 - rust-lang#136671 (Overhaul `rustc_middle::limits`)
 - rust-lang#136817 (Pattern Migration 2024: clean up and comment)
 - rust-lang#136844 (Use `const_error!` when possible)
 - rust-lang#137080 (bootstrap: add more tracing to compiler/std/llvm flows)
 - rust-lang#137101 (`invalid_from_utf8[_unchecked]`: also lint inherent methods)
 - rust-lang#137140 (Fix const items not being allowed to be called `r#move` or `r#static`)
